Transaction 31c54d38026f44543560175316cb36994442d7ce2b53c8f46113082a70f2ccaf
1 Input
1 Output
-
31c54d38026f44543560175316cb36994442d7ce2b53c8f46113082a70f2ccaf:0
- value
- 269470862
- script pubkey
- OP_0 OP_PUSHBYTES_20 c04fbfc77bf052db8d56b2a3af64944d2d33dcb3
- address
- ltc1qcp8ml3mm7pfdhr2kk2367ey5f5kn8h9nlctq0k